b81a6d01b3 perf(react-ui): code-split bundle, speed up coverage suite (#10042)
* Curate the highlight.js build to ~29 languages (lib/core + the
  common set) instead of the full ~190-grammar default: -787 KB raw /
  -230 KB gz on the base bundle.
* Code-split every route via React.lazy with a per-layout <Suspense>
  in App.jsx so the sidebar stays mounted on navigation. Initial entry
  chunk drops from 3194 KB raw / 887 KB gz to 397 KB / 122 KB (-87%).
  Warm chunks on sidebar hover/focus/touch via a preload registry so
  the click finds the chunk already in flight or cached.
* Migrate Playwright coverage from istanbul (build-time counters) to
  native Chromium V8 coverage, with per-worker accumulation +
  conversion. Suite drops from 71s to 30s at 20 workers (~58%) at the
  non-instrumented floor.
* Keep the coverage gate bundling-invariant: the coverage build inlines
  dynamic imports so every shipped source file lands in the denominator
  (otherwise untested page chunks silently drop out and inflate the
  percentage). Production builds stay code-split.
* Add UI_TEST_WORKERS=N Makefile knob; tighten coverage tolerance to
  0.8pp now that jitter sits near istanbul's ~0.5pp again.

0fd666ee6e fix(openresponses): populate Content and accept bare {role,content} items (#10039) (#10040)
* fix(openresponses): populate Content and accept bare {role,content} items (#10039)

Fixes mudler/LocalAI#10039 — `/v1/responses` silently returned empty
output on any model whose YAML doesn't include a Go-side
`template.chat_message` block.

Three cooperating bugs:

* `convertORInputToMessages` populated only `StringContent` for string
  input and for the `input.Instructions` system message, leaving the
  `Content` (any) field nil.
* `TemplateMessages` gated all fallback content-rendering branches on
  `Content != nil && StringContent != ""` — but every branch in that
  function consumes `StringContent`, not `Content`. The `&&` silently
  dropped messages that had StringContent set and Content nil, producing
  an empty prompt that the 5× empty-retry guard then turned into a
  200 OK with `output: []`.
* The array-input branch of `convertORInputToMessages` dispatched on
  `itemMap["type"]` with no default, dropping bare `{role, content}`
  items emitted by the OpenAI Python SDK helper
  `client.responses.create(input=[{...}])`.

Fix:

* Set both `Content` and `StringContent` in the two openresponses
  message-construction sites that only set one.
* Treat a bare `{role, content}` item (no `type`) as
  `type: "message"` for OpenAI-SDK compatibility.
* Gate `TemplateMessages` fallback rendering on `StringContent != ""`,
  which is what every downstream branch in that function actually
  reads.

Regression test added to `evaluator_test.go` covering the fallback
path (no `ChatMessage` template) with a StringContent-only message,
both with and without a role mapping.

373dc44992 fix(react-ui): force .check() on hidden Toggle input in fits-filter e2e (#10031)
* fix(react-ui): force .check() on hidden Toggle input in fits-filter e2e

The polish PR (#10030) swapped the raw <input type=checkbox> for the
shared <Toggle> component, which visually hides its native input via
opacity:0;width:0;height:0. Playwright's .check() waits for visibility
before clicking and times out after 30 s, breaking two UI E2E tests:

  - enabling fits filter hides models that exceed available VRAM
  - fits filter state persists after reload

Pass { force: true } to skip the visibility check; the input is still
the real focusable checkbox and toggles state on click. The companion
.toBeChecked() assertion only reads state and works unchanged.

Signed-off-by: Ettore Di Giacinto <mudler@localai.io>
Assisted-by: Claude:claude-opus-4-7

* fix(react-ui): click visible Toggle track in fits-filter e2e

force:true skips the actionability checks but not the viewport check,
and the Toggle's hidden input has width:0;height:0 so Playwright still
reports "Element is outside of the viewport". Click the visible
.toggle__track inside the filter-bar-group__toggle wrapper instead —
that's what a real user clicks, and label-input association toggles
the wrapped checkbox naturally.

893e69cbf8 fix(react-ui): share single /api/operations poller across consumers (#10029)
useOperations() spun up its own setInterval per hook instance, so on
pages like /app/models the OperationsBar in App.jsx plus the page's
own useOperations() call each polled /api/operations at 1 Hz - 2 RPS
sustained for the whole session, repeated on Backends and Chat.

Lift the poller into an OperationsProvider mounted under AuthProvider
so all consumers (OperationsBar, Models, Backends, Chat) share one
timer. The hook file re-exports from the context to keep call sites
unchanged.

df7623fd87 fix(nemo): extract Hypothesis.text for TDT/RNNT ASR models (#10012)
* fix(nemo): extract Hypothesis.text for TDT/RNNT ASR models

CTC models (e.g. Whisper) return List[str] from transcribe(), but
TDT/RNNT models (e.g. parakeet-tdt-0.6b-v3) return List[Hypothesis]
where the decoded text lives in the Hypothesis.text attribute.

Previously, results[0] was assigned directly to the protobuf string
field, causing silent empty output for non-CTC models.

Now checks the return type and extracts .text from Hypothesis objects,
with a safe fallback via getattr().

* refactor: simplify Hypothesis text extraction per Copilot review

Use single getattr() call instead of hasattr() + double access,
and return empty string for unknown types instead of str(result)
to avoid leaking internal repr to clients.

4e5ec6f67b fix(qwen-asr): enable timestamp output when forced_aligner is configured (#10013)
* fix(qwen-asr): enable timestamp output when forced_aligner is configured

Two bugs prevented timestamps from working in the qwen-asr backend:

1. transcribe() was called without return_time_stamps=True, so the
   forced aligner was loaded but never invoked. Now we pass
   return_time_stamps=True when a forced_aligner is present.

2. The timestamp parsing code expected (list, tuple) items, but the
   qwen_asr library returns ForcedAlignItem dataclass instances with
   .text, .start_time, .end_time attributes. Added hasattr() check
   to handle this correctly, falling back to tuple parsing for
   backward compatibility.

* refactor: address Copilot review for qwen-asr timestamps

- Wrap return_time_stamps kwarg in try/except TypeError for safety
- Add defensive float() normalization for timestamp times
- Use str() for text extraction to ensure string type

* fix(qwen-asr): convert seconds to nanoseconds for Go time.Duration

The Go server reads TranscriptSegment.start/end via time.Duration,
which is in nanoseconds. Previously the backend sent milliseconds
(* 1000), causing timestamps to be 1000x too small (e.g. 8e-8
instead of 0.08). Convert seconds → nanoseconds (* 1e9) instead.

Also applies to the legacy tuple path for consistency.

* feat(qwen-asr): respect timestamp_granularities (segment vs word)

Read request.timestamp_granularities from the gRPC request.
- 'word': return one segment per aligned item (character / word)
- 'segment' (default): merge consecutive items at sentence boundaries

Sentence boundaries detected via CJK punctuation (。!?;…)
and Latin endings (. ! ? ;). This matches the OpenAI Whisper API
contract where omitting the parameter defaults to segment-level.

* fix(qwen-asr): escape smart quotes in punctuation set

Unicode curly quotes (U+2018/2019) were being interpreted as Python
string delimiters, causing SyntaxError. Use explicit unicode escapes.

* fix(qwen-asr): use time-gap threshold for segment boundaries

The forced aligner strips punctuation from its output, so text-based
sentence detection doesn't work. Instead, detect segment boundaries
by measuring time gaps between consecutive aligned items.

Threshold = max(median_gap * 4, 0.3s). This cleanly separates
intra-sentence gaps (< 0.24s) from inter-sentence gaps (> 0.3s)
across Chinese, English, and other languages.

* fix(qwen-asr): smart join with spaces for non-CJK tokens

The forced aligner strips whitespace from tokenized text, so English
words like ['hello', 'world'] were joined as 'helloworld'. Add
_smart_join() that inserts spaces between non-CJK tokens while
keeping CJK characters and punctuation unspaced. Works for Chinese,
English, Korean, Japanese, and mixed-language text.

9d90e04418 fix(dockerignore): exclude local-only artifacts from build context (#10015)
The build context shipped to the daemon included several large
untracked directories the image never needs: saved image tarballs
(backend-images), locally-installed backends (local-backends), the
host-built binary (local-ai), the rust target/ build output, and
host node_modules/protoc/tests. This bloated the context to ~23GB.

Exclude them so only the sources the Dockerfile actually copies are
transferred. backend/rust sources stay tracked; only target/ is ignored.

* fix(llama-cpp): track upstream rename checkpoint_every_nt -> checkpoint_min_step

Upstream llama.cpp renamed common_params::checkpoint_every_nt to
checkpoint_min_step and changed its default from 8192 to 256. The semantics
also shifted: it used to enforce a fixed checkpoint cadence during prefill,
now it sets a minimum spacing between context checkpoints. Track the new
field name in grpc-server.cpp and accept the old option names as backward-
compatible aliases for users with existing configs.

e4c70fca7a fix(streaming/tools): don't leak prefill-misclassified content as trailing reasoning chunk (#10000)
When the C++ autoparser is in pure-content fallback mode (qwen3-4b after
model emits a tool-call JSON in non-thinking mode, the streaming worker
ended the SSE stream with a spurious

    data: {...,"delta":{"reasoning":"{\"name\":\"exec\",\"arguments\":...}"}}

chunk carrying the same JSON that was already in delta.tool_calls.

The Go-side ReasoningExtractor is configured from
DetectThinkingStartToken, which scans the model's jinja chat template
verbatim and finds <think> inside an {% if enable_thinking %} block
without evaluating the conditional. Every output chunk then runs through
PrependThinkingTokenIfNeeded, which synthesizes a <think> in front and
makes ExtractReasoning treat everything after as reasoning. The autoparser
correctly classifies zero reasoning (qwen3's tool format isn't on
llama.cpp's recognized-tool list, so all tokens land in
ChatDelta.Content), but processStreamWithTools then preferred
extractor.Reasoning() over functions.ReasoningFromChatDeltas at the
end-of-stream flush — handing the polluted Go-side state to
buildDeferredToolCallChunks, which emitted it as a trailing reasoning
chunk.

Two changes:

* Add a sticky preferAutoparser flag to processStreamWithTools, mirroring
  the analogous flag in processStream from #9985. Once any ChatDelta
  carries content or reasoning, the flag stays on for the rest of the
  stream and the worker stops falling back to the Go-side extractor for
  per-token deltas. This avoids the per-chunk leak path and the cumulative
  pollution.

* Extract chooseDeferredReasoning, a small helper that selects the
  end-of-stream reasoning source. When preferAutoparser is set, return
  functions.ReasoningFromChatDeltas(chatDeltas); otherwise fall back to
  extractor.Reasoning() (the correct source for vLLM and other backends
  with no autoparser).

The helper has a focused test suite covering both sides of the contract:
autoparser-active with empty reasoning (the qwen3 case — the fix's
purpose), autoparser-active with real reasoning_content
(jinja-with-recognized-format models), and autoparser-not-active with
genuine Go-side reasoning (vLLM-style backends).

E2E with combined #9988 and this fix on qwen3-4b post-#9985 gallery
shape: 18 content chunks of the tool-call JSON, 1 tool_call chunk with
name='exec' and the right arguments, finish_reason=tool_calls, and zero
reasoning chunks — down from one polluted reasoning chunk before this
fix.

Depends on #9999 (the streaming JSON tool-call gating bug for qwen3) to
make the trailing chunk observable end-to-end; the helper unit tests are
independent.

f17d99f6e5 fix(streaming/tools): stop healing-marker stubs from gating off content (#9999)
* fix(streaming/tools): stop healing-marker stubs from gating off content

When the C++ autoparser is in pure-content fallback mode (e.g. qwen3
without --jinja) and the model emits a tool call as JSON, the streaming
worker calls ParseJSONIterative on each new chunk. parseJSONWithStack
heals partial input like `{` into `{"<marker>":1}` where <marker> is a
random integer. removeHealingMarkerFromJSON only stripped the marker
from values, so the synthetic key survived and downstream callers saw
a stub object with a random-looking key.

chat_stream_workers.go's JSON tool-call detector then bumped
lastEmittedCount past the stub even though no real tool call was
emitted, gating off ALL subsequent content chunks. The qwen3 + tools +
streaming case ended up dribbling only the first `{"` to clients and
then nothing, even when the model went on to call the noAction
`answer({"message": "…"})` pseudo-tool.

Three changes, each with its own regression test:

* removeHealingMarkerFromJSON now strips the marker suffix from keys
  too, dropping the entry when the truncated key is empty. Inputs like
  `{` no longer leak `{"<marker>":1}` to callers; partial keys like
  `{ "code` still preserve the model-typed prefix `code`.

* ParseJSONIterative skips empty-after-healing maps so a healed `{`
  doesn't surface as a stub result.

* The streaming JSON detector now breaks (not continues) on entries
  without a usable `name`, and only bumps lastEmittedCount past
  successfully-emitted entries. Defense-in-depth against any future
  partial-parse shape.

The parser tests cover eight partial-JSON-prefix shapes and verify no
marker characters leak into keys, plus the two early shapes (`{`,
`{"`) that should not surface a stub at all.

Fixes #9988

de2ce74bea fix(stablediffusion-ggml): mux LTX-2 audio into output MP4 (#9990)
feat(stablediffusion-ggml): mux LTX-2 audio into output MP4

sd.cpp's generate_video now returns a sd_audio_t* alongside the video
frames for models with an audio VAE (LTX-2.3). Our gosd wrapper was
already collecting that pointer but immediately freed it without ever
muxing it into the output, so LTX-2 generations landed as silent MP4s
even though the audio VAE decode succeeded.

Stage the planar float32 waveform to a temp WAV (IEEE float, header
hand-built; samples interleaved on the fly), then add it as a second
ffmpeg input with -c:a aac -map 0:v:0 -map 1:a:0 -shortest. The temp
WAV is cleaned up unconditionally after ffmpeg exits, including on
the write/waitpid error paths.

Non-LTX models (Wan i2v / FLF2V) keep their current behaviour: audio
arg is nullptr, the audio-related ffmpeg flags are not added, and no
temp file is created.

1c6c3adad6 fix(reasoning): stop <think> leaking into content when autoparser is in pure-content mode (#9991)
When LocalAI templates a thinking model outside of jinja (the default for
the qwen3 gallery family), llama.cpp's chat parser falls back to a
"pure content" PEG parser that dumps the entire raw response into
ChatDelta.Content with an empty ReasoningContent. The Go side then
trusted that content verbatim and overrode tokenCallback's
correctly-split reasoning, so <think>...</think> blocks ended up in the
OpenAI `content` field. Regression from v4.0.0 introduced when the
autoparser ChatDeltas path was added (#9224).

The override now runs Go-side reasoning extraction defensively when the
autoparser delivered content but no reasoning. The streaming worker
gains a sticky preferAutoparser flag that flips on the first chunk
where the autoparser classified reasoning_content; until then we use
the streaming Go-side extractor. Realtime mirrors the non-streaming
fallback. When the autoparser already populated ReasoningContent we
trust it untouched, so jinja-enabled installs are not regressed.

gallery/qwen3.yaml now enables use_jinja, letting the autoparser
classify <think> natively for all 20+ qwen3 family entries that share
this template.

Fixes #9985

c2cd3b9ada fix(gallery/ltx-2.3): add vae_decode_only:false for i2v / flf2v (#9987)
LTX-2.3 i2v inference fails inside generate_video with:

  [ERROR] LTXAV image conditioning requires VAE encoder weights;
  create the context with vae_decode_only=false

Without vae_decode_only:false in the options block, gosd.cpp creates
the sd_ctx with VAE encoder weights freed, so latent encoding of the
init_image is impossible. Adding the option mirrors what we already
do for Wan i2v entries.

Affects all six LTX-2.3 entries (dev/distilled × UD-Q4_K_M, Q4_K_M,
Q8_0). T2V wasn't impacted by the missing option since it has no
init image to encode, which is why the T2V smoke earlier passed.

9ff270eb65 fix(gallery/ltx-2.3): add diffusion_model flag to all variants (#9986)
LTX-2.3 entries (dev / distilled, UD-Q4_K_M / Q4_K_M / Q8_0) were
missing the `diffusion_model` option in their overrides. Without it,
gosd.cpp routes the main GGUF through the regular `model_path` code
path in sd.cpp, which doesn't apply the `model.diffusion_model.` tensor
prefix. sd.cpp's LTX-2.3 architecture detection (`VERSION_LTXAV`) in
get_sd_version checks for prefixed tensor names — without the prefix,
detection fails and load_model returns "could not load model".

This is the same bug we hit for Wan when the option was missing.
Adding `- diffusion_model` to all six LTX-2.3 entries' option blocks
makes load_model take the diffusion_model_path branch so detection
succeeds.

8d6548c0b9 fix(distributed): sync gallery OpCache + caches across frontend replicas (#9983)
When the LocalAI frontend deployment is scaled past one replica, the UI's
/api/operations poll round-robins between pods. Each pod kept the OpCache
(galleryID->jobID), OpStatus map, and the post-install in-memory caches
(ModelConfigLoader, UpgradeChecker) purely in-process. Reads never
consulted PostgreSQL or NATS even though writes already published to PG.
Symptoms:

- A user installing a model on replica A saw the operation card flicker
  in and out as the load balancer alternated.
- The Models page re-fetched the whole gallery on every flicker because
  useEffect([operations.length]) re-fires when the count changes.
- A chat completion that landed on replica B after the install completed
  on replica A failed to find the new model — B's ModelConfigLoader was
  still the old one because nothing told it to reload from disk.
- The UpgradeChecker 6-hour cache stayed stale on peer replicas after a
  backend upgrade, so /api/backends/upgrades kept surfacing an upgrade
  that had already shipped.

Mirror the jobs Dispatcher pattern for gallery ops:

- OpCache learns SetMessagingClient/SetGalleryStore + a Start(ctx) that
  hydrates from PostgreSQL and subscribes to gallery.opcache.{start,end}.
  Set/SetBackend now upsert cache_key + is_backend_op on the gallery_
  operations row and broadcast OpCacheEvent so peers merge it in. The
  hydrate path uses a new GalleryStore.ListActive() (status in {pending,
  downloading, processing} and updated within 30 min).
- GalleryService.SubscribeBroadcasts wires a SubjectGalleryProgress-
  Wildcard subscriber that calls a new lock-light mergeStatus into the
  local statuses map, plus a SubjectGalleryCancelWildcard subscriber that
  runs the locally-registered cancel func. Hydrate() restores active rows
  from PostgreSQL on startup so a freshly-started replica is not
  observably empty mid-install. CancelOperation tolerates the cancel func
  living on a different replica and publishes anyway.
- modelHandler and backendHandler publish on the new
  SubjectCacheInvalidateModels / SubjectCacheInvalidateBackends after
  a successful install/delete/upgrade. SubscribeBroadcasts wires peers
  to refresh: OnModelsChanged (re-runs LoadModelConfigsFromPath) and
  OnBackendOpCompleted (re-triggers UpgradeChecker). The originating
  replica reloads inline so it never enters the broadcast handler.
- OpStatus.Error (an error interface) flat-marshalled to "{}" over JSON,
  so a failed install replicated to a peer arrived with a nil error and
  the UI's failure banner never appeared. Add MarshalJSON/UnmarshalJSON
  via an opStatusWire shim that round-trips Error as a string.
- UpdateStatus and CancelOperation now drop the mutex before publishing
  to NATS or persisting to PostgreSQL. The wildcard subscriber's
  mergeStatus loops back into the same service on the publishing replica
  and would deadlock otherwise; this also prevents future PG round-trips
  from stalling concurrent readers on every progress tick.

Tests cover the OpStatus error round-trip, OpCache propagation through a
shared in-memory bus, OpCache PostgreSQL hydration (active-only),
GalleryService progress + cancel broadcast, Nodes preservation across a
peer's bare progress tick, GalleryService hydration from PG, and the
two cache-invalidation broadcasts (models + backends). 44 specs total
in galleryop; routes/operations specs and jobs/agents suites still pass.

90ea327178 fix(intel): VRAM detection (#9944)
* fix(gpu-detect): clinfo --json fallback for Intel discrete VRAM

ghw returns 0 VRAM for any i915-driven Intel GPU because the kernel
driver doesn't expose VRAM through the sysfs paths ghw checks (no
mem_info_vram_total — that's an amdgpu interface). xpu-smi, the
canonical Intel tool, isn't in the oneAPI base image (it lives in a
separate xpumanager package). The capability gate added in 19c92c70
("default to CPU if there is less than 4GB of GPU available") then
demotes the host to CPU even on a 16 GB Arc A770.

clinfo ships with the OpenCL ICD loader and is present in the oneAPI
base image, so plug it in as the last-resort Intel VRAM source:

  xpu-smi -> intel_gpu_top -> clinfo --json

The parser drops UMA devices via HOST_UNIFIED_MEMORY=true so an iGPU
sibling can't double-count system RAM, and dedups by PCI BDF when
multiple ICDs enumerate the same physical device (POCL caps reported
GLOBAL_MEM_SIZE at 4 GiB; the largest non-capped value wins).

Subprocess is wrapped in a 2s timeout and memoised with sync.OnceValue
— GPU hardware is static for the process lifetime. The Intel branch
also short-circuits when ghw saw no Intel vendor, so NVIDIA-only hosts
don't pay the spawn cost.

Verified end-to-end on Intel Arc A770: ghw -> 0, clinfo path reports
16,225,243,136 bytes (15.11 GiB), capability gate now passes naturally
without LOCALAI_FORCE_META_BACKEND_CAPABILITY=intel.

* feat(gpu-detect): live VRAM usage from DRM fdinfo

The clinfo fallback reports total VRAM correctly but leaves UsedVRAM
at 0 because OpenCL has no portable live-memory property — the UI
ends up showing 0% utilisation even when llama-cpp is actually
holding gigabytes in device memory.

Fill that gap with the standardised Linux DRM fdinfo interface
(Documentation/gpu/drm-usage-stats.rst, kernel ≥5.19). Walking
/proc/<pid>/fdinfo for any fd that points at /dev/dri/render* yields
drm-total-<region> / drm-resident-<region> keys; aggregate per
render-node, resolve the render node to a PCI BDF via
/sys/class/drm/<name>/device, and merge the result into the matching
GPUMemoryInfo by BDF.

Region naming is driver-defined — i915 uses "local0" for device-local
VRAM, amdgpu and xe use "vram0" — so a prefix-match on local/vram
covers all three DRM drivers that LocalAI cares about. system/gtt/
stolen regions are deliberately excluded since they're host RAM
mirrors and would double-count against system RAM.

GPUMemoryInfo gains an optional BDF field (`bdf,omitempty` in JSON)
so future vendor-specific detectors can plug into the same matcher.
Empty BDF skips the merge — non-PCI devices and detection paths that
don't surface PCI location keep their existing behaviour.
